tomahawk

-noun

  1. An ax/axe used by American Indian (First Nations) warriors.
  2. (basketball): A dunk in which the person dunking the ball does so with his arm behind his head
  3. (geometry) A geometric construction consisting of a semicircle and two line segments that serves as a tool for trisecting an angle; so called from its resemblance to the American Indian axe.
  4. (field hockey) A field hockey shot style that involves a player turning their hockey stick upside-down and swinging it so that its inside edge will come into contact with the ball.

-verb

  1. to strike with a tomahawk

Tomahawk

-noun

  1. The BGM-109 Tomahawk Land Attack Missile (TLAM), a long-range, all-weather, subsonic cruise missile with stubby wings, which can be launched from a ship or submarine.
